Mg3MoN4 is a ternary metal nitride compound combining magnesium and molybdenum, belonging to the family of transition metal nitrides with potential for hard ceramic or coating applications. This material is primarily of research interest rather than established in widespread industrial production; it is being investigated for applications requiring high hardness, thermal stability, and wear resistance in extreme environments where conventional alloys or ceramics face limitations. The molybdenum-nitride matrix offers potential benefits in protective coatings, cutting tool materials, and high-temperature structural applications where the combination of metallic and ceramic character can provide both toughness and hardness.
